SR75 (HyImpulse)

The SR75, manufactured by HyImpulse established in 2018, undertook its inaugural launch on 05/03/2024, is non-reusable and is active.
SR75 has 1 successful launches and 0 failed attempts, with a cumulative tally of 1 launches, currently with 0 pending launches in the pipeline.
Single-stage suborbital sounding rocket developed by German private company HyImpulse. Used to offer commercial microgravity services and as a test bed for the company's SL1 orbital rocket.

HyImpulse is a German private space launch enterprise headquartered in Neuenstadt am Kocher and developing a small launch vehicle designed around hybrid-propellant rockets. The company is a DLR spinoff founded in 2018 out of the chemical propulsion center of the German space agency's Lampoldshausen facility.
